  4. For all who need directions There are a couple of ways to go. A suggested is as follows: M8 east all the way to Hermiston Gait Take City Bypass South and follow it past about 6 junctions (IIRC), past Colington/Oxgangs Junction and you are coming off at the following one which is called LOTHIANBURN. This sounds a lot but it is really only about 5 minutes driving max on the bypass (if it is clear). Come off the Lothianburn junction up the slip road and take the left lane and head left (at the give way/roundabout) up the hill to the traffic lights. At the traffic lights take the right hand lane and turn right into Frogston Road (east IIRC). About half a mile or so along the road you will see signs on the left for "Mortonhall Caravan Park". Turn left in there and head straight down the road to the back and you will see "The Stables" car park and, no doubt, some Scoobs There are a few ways to go. Coming off at the next Junction (Straiton for IKEA) is pretty much identical direction BUT you head up the hill and take the left hand lane at the traffic lights, turn left at the lights and the sign for Mortonhall Caravan Park is on your right this time. Traffic dependant, it is 45 minutes from the "Welcome to Glasgow" signs of the M8 (just past Junction 10 Easterhouse/Barlanark going east) to Hermiston Gait at the end (Junction 1) of the M8. You should get to the Stables within 1 hour of the Showcase Cinema junction of the M8 (Junction 8). Hope this helps. Brian
